Advanced Guide to Thriving Online Marriages

The notion that marriages initiated online are somehow less successful is a pervasive myth. In an increasingly digital world, countless couples are finding profound, lasting connections through virtual platforms. This guide explores why online marriages are not just viable but often exceptionally strong and fulfilling.

For years, a persistent misconception has shadowed online relationships: the belief that digital connections are fleeting and incapable of forming the foundation for a successful marriage. This couldn't be further from the truth. In 2026, we see more evidence than ever that marriages originating from online platforms are flourishing, often demonstrating remarkable resilience and depth.

Meeting a partner online offers unique advantages. Initial interactions, often through detailed profiles and

live chat

conversations, allow individuals to delve deeper into compatibility beyond superficial appearances. This early transparency can lead to a more informed understanding of a potential partner's values, life goals, and personality before even meeting in person. For those seeking specific unions, such as a catholic marriage, many platforms offer filtering options and communities that cater to shared faith and traditions, ensuring a solid spiritual foundation from the outset.

A common thread among successful online marriages is intentionality. Individuals who use these platforms are often clear about their desire for a committed, long-term relationship. This clarity fosters an environment where crucial discussions about shared values, expectations, and future aspirations happen organically. Couples who meet this way often engage in robust financial planning and joint future planning with a seriousness that sets a strong precedent for their life together. The journey from initial message to wedding vows often involves navigating distance, cultural differences, or personal histories, which in turn builds a powerful bond of communication and mutual effort.

The idea that online marriages are less 'real' or less enduring is an outdated perspective. The reality is that the method of meeting is merely the first step; the success of any marriage ultimately hinges on the commitment, effort, and love invested by both partners. Online platforms simply provide a diverse and accessible avenue for individuals to discover their life partners, leading to relationships that are every bit as meaningful and enduring as those that begin offline. These modern love stories are a testament to the evolving landscape of human connection, proving that true love knows no boundaries, digital or otherwise.
